Navigating the 2024 Federal Budget: Impacts on Real Estate Investment
The 2024 Federal Budget has introduced several key changes stirring discussions among real estate investors and developers. Notable among these changes is the increase in the capital gains inclusion rate, which could significantly affect property sales and investment strategies by June 2024. This adjustment, from 1/2 to 2/3, may incentivize short-term dispositions but complicates long-term investment and tax compliance. Additionally, modifications to the Lifetime Capital Gains Exemption and new incentives for purpose-built rentals and technology investments could reshape investment landscapes. To Incorporate or Not? The Real Estate Investment Dilemma
Real estate investors often grapple with the decision of whether to set up a separate real estate investment corporation or to hold assets personally. This decision hinges on several factors including the level of involvement desired, the size and longevity of the investment portfolio, and the nature of co-investors. Whether you prefer active engagement or a more passive role can greatly influence the appropriate investment structure. Further complexities arise when considering tax implications and investment scalability.
